# The Power of Agile Frameworks in Real-World Scenarios
One of the most compelling aspects of an Undergraduate Certificate in Agile Coaching is the emphasis on practical applications. Students learn to implement various agile frameworks, such as Scrum, Kanban, and Lean, in real-world scenarios. For instance, consider a software development company that adopts Scrum to manage its projects. Agile coaches trained through this certificate can help teams transition from traditional waterfall methodologies to Scrum, ensuring smoother project management and increased productivity.
In a real-world case study, a leading tech firm struggled with delayed project deliveries and high turnover rates. By introducing Scrum and appointing an agile coach with an Undergraduate Certificate, the company saw a significant reduction in project timelines and an increase in employee satisfaction. The coach facilitated daily stand-ups, sprint planning, and retrospectives, creating a culture of continuous improvement.
# Building High-Performing Teams Through Agile Leadership
Agile leadership is a critical component of the certificate program. Students learn how to build and lead high-performing teams that can adapt to changing market conditions and client needs. Practical insights into team dynamics, conflict resolution, and motivational strategies are essential for agile coaches. For example, an agile coach might use emotional intelligence to understand team members' needs and foster a collaborative environment.
Real-world case studies, such as the transformation of a manufacturing company, highlight the impact of agile leadership. The company faced frequent production bottlenecks and inefficiencies. An agile coach implemented Lean principles, focusing on eliminating waste and optimizing workflows. Through regular team meetings and continuous feedback, the coach was able to identify and address issues promptly, leading to a 30% increase in production efficiency.
# Agile Coaching in Non-Traditional Industries
While agile methodologies are widely recognized in software development and IT, their application in non-traditional industries offers unique insights. An Undergraduate Certificate in Agile Coaching prepares students to apply agile principles across various sectors, from healthcare to education. For instance, a hospital looking to improve patient care can benefit from agile practices by implementing Kanban boards to manage patient flow and reduce wait times.
In a healthcare case study, an agile coach helped a hospital streamline its emergency department operations. By using Kanban boards and sprint planning, the coach facilitated better communication among healthcare professionals, leading to quicker response times and improved patient outcomes. This application of agile principles in a non-traditional setting underscores the versatility of the skills gained through the certificate program.
